Our verdict is Uncertain significance. Variant got 2 ACMG points: 2P and 0B. PM2
The NM_000038.6(APC):c.4898C>T(p.Thr1633Ile)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00000124 in 1,614,038 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Uncertain significance (★★).

Familial adenomatous polyposis 1 Uncertain:2
This sequence change replaces threonine, which is neutral and polar, with isoleucine, which is neutral and non-polar, at codon 1633 of the APC protein (p.Thr1633Ile). This variant is present in population databases (rs765215625, gnomAD 0.01%). This missense change has been observed in individual(s) with acute myeloid leukemia (PMID: 26580448). 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 422439). Invitae Evidence Modeling of protein sequence and biophysical properties (such as structural, functional, and spatial information, amino acid conservation, physicochemical variation, residue mobility, and thermodynamic stability) indicates that this missense variant is not expected to disrupt APC protein function with a negative predictive value of 95%. In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. -
The APC c.4898C>T (p.Thr1633Ile) missense change has a maximum subpopulation frequency 0.0099% in gnomAD v2.1.1 (https://gnomad.broadinstitute.org/). The in silico tool REVEL is inconclusive about a pathogenic or benign effect of this variant on protein function; however, ClinGen InSiGHT Hereditary Colorectal Cancer/Polyposis Expert Panel suggest not using in sillico prediction to evaluate pathogenicity of missense variants (PMID: 37800450). Functional studies have not been performed. This variant has not been reported in individuals with APC-related familial adenomatous polyposis. In summary, the evidence currently available is insufficient to determine the clinical significance of this variant. It has therefore been classified as of uncertain significance. -
not specified Uncertain:1
Variant summary: APC c.4898C>T (p.Thr1633Ile) results in a non-conservative amino acid change in the encoded protein sequence. Five of five in-silico tools predict a damaging effect of the variant on protein function.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 4e-06 in 251208 control chromosomes. The available data on variant occurrences in the general population are insufficient to allow any conclusion about variant significance. c.4898C>T has been reported in the literature in one individual affected with AML as a germline variant (Zhang_2015). This report does not provide unequivocal conclusions about association of the variant with Familial Adenomatous Polyposis. To our knowledge, no experimental evidence demonstrating an impact on protein function has been reported. Two ClinVar submissions (evaluation after 2014) cite the variant as uncertain significance.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as uncertain significance. -

Hereditary cancer-predisposing syndrome Uncertain:1
The p.T1633I variant (also known as c.4898C>T), located in coding exon 15 of the APC gene, results from a C to T substitution at nucleotide position 4898. The threonine at codon 1633 is replaced by isoleucine, an amino acid with similar properties. This variant has been reported in 1/1120 pediatric cancer patients who underwent whole genome sequencing and/or whole-exome sequencing; this patient was diagnosed with acute myeloid leukemia (Zhang J et al. N Engl J Med, 2015 Dec;373:2336-2346). This amino acid position is well conserved in available vertebrate species. In addition, in silico predictors for this gene do not accurately predict pathogenicity. Based on the available evidence, the clinical significance of this alteration remains unclear. -
